Just had non-resonated Milltek cat back fitted by AMD Technik. . . great work by Shaun over in Essex, called him at 10am and by 1pm it was done

He only had the black tips in stock (ala RS6+) so I went for them and no regrets what so ever, will post some pics shortly, just gonna give the car a wash.

The Sound -

Is unbelievable, it sounds like the God of Thunder is hanging on for dear life under my car, I used to drive the Rs quite sedately most of the time, saving the savageness for open roads and overtaking, but with this sound you can help but want to hear it sing !!

Free fitting on Milltek at the mo over at AMD, so £934 all in, not sure how this compares to MRC / Grizz, but worked for me location wise

God, said I wasnt gonna do mods as you just end up shelling out cash, but thats RNSE and Milltek in the space of 2 weeks !
